1996 Ford Windstar GL review from North America
"The windstar is a great vehicle and after 8 years of running, it is still running strong"
What things have gone wrong with the car?
Not very many things have gone wrong with the van. I have taken it to Florida 6 times. Besides tires, brakes, and normal things like that, I haven't had very many problems at all.
The only thing that ever happened besides regular matinence was one time the engine misfired. I knew right away because the engine diagnostics system had the check engine light start flashing. So I pulled over immediately and in the end everything was fine.
And one other thing. Once and a while I need to clean off the sliding door contacts, because they get dirty and then the door won't lock by itself. If I clean it off with a sponge it works fine again.
General comments?
I love my Windstar. I have taken it to Florida 6 times and every trip was just as enjoyable as the first. I would still feel comfortable taking it to Florida now, with 156,000 miles on its first engine, first transmission, and its first radio even!
I can still go 0-60 in 7 seconds. Hows that for power and performance that lasts.
